Years after his death, Oscar Papa Celestin's New Orleans Jazz Band continued to make great records. Some refer to these posthumous recordings as Celestin's "ghost" band.
This great LP recorded in 1962 (6 years after Celestin's death in 1954) was signed by the entire band (with Albert French now leading) in New Orleans at one of their Bourbon Street shows (A rubber stamp from Dixieland Hall at 522 Rue Bourbon is visible on the back along with the signatures.)
Seven great New Orleans jazz legends have autographed the back of this LP cover:
Alvin Alcorn (trumpet)
Jeanette Kimball (piano)
Joseph Thomas (clarinet)
Wendell Eugene (trombone)
Albert French (banjo)
Waldren "Frog" Joseph (trombone)
Stewart Davis (bass)
Louis Barbarin (drums)
